WebNov 24, 2015 · Explanation: Inverse graphs have swapped domains and ranges. That is, the domain of the original function is the range of its inverse, and its range is the inverse's domain. Along with this, the point ( − 1,6) in the original function will be represented by the point (6, −1) in the inverse function. WebTo find the inverse of a rational function, follow the following steps. An example is also given below which can help you to understand the concept better. Step 1: Replace f (x) = y Step 2: Interchange x and y Step 3: Solve for y in terms of x Step 4: Replace y with f -1 (x) and the inverse of the function is obtained.
